Hungary - Machinery for Mining, Quarrying and Construction Labour Cost Per Employee FTE

Since 2014, Hungary Machinery for Mining, Quarrying and Construction Labour Cost Per Employee FTE grew 2.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 19 among other countries in Machinery for Mining, Quarrying and Construction Labour Cost Per Employee FTE at €16.4 Thousand. Hungary is overtaken by Greece, which was ranked number 18 at €16.5 Thousand and is followed by Romania with €15.1 Thousand. Belgium lead the ranking with €336.2 Thousand in 2019, that is a decrease of 18% versus 2018. Iceland, Norway and Sweden resp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belgium witnessed the best average annual growth at +24% per year, while Norway was the worst growing country at -6.5% per year.
